The role

· The post holder will work within the Home Ownership Team who will be responsible for the billing and collection of Service Charges, Major Works, District Heating usage/Standing Charge, Shared Ownership Rent Collection and Housing Sundry Debtors. The team is also responsible for the Tenant's Right to Buy Scheme, Shared Ownership Estate Management and Leasehold Management.

· The post holder will work within the Home Ownership Team dealing with all aspects of income collection.

· The post holder will be in frequent contact with members of the public on the telephone and face to face, at home and in the office, interviewing and drafting responses to queries.

· This will involve dealing with members of the public who are distraught or aggrieved at the application of recovery procedures.

· The post holder deals with input and changes in data on computer systems, verifying information and updating records.

Why choose Basildon Council?

Basildon Borough Council is one of the largest local authorities in the East of England region and serves a population of approximately 172,000 people. The town of Basildon is regarded as a key economic hub with the main areas of employment being engineering, research and development, distribution and financial services. Basildon is also the second biggest economy in the Thames Gateway, outside of Canary Wharf.
